Neurosurgery Physician Assistant

Elios - Atlanta, GA

Apply Now

Job Description

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ant NeurosurgeryLocation Atlanta, GAAbout the OpportunityJoin a highly respected and fast paced neurosurgical practice where you will play a critical role in both the clinical and surgical care of patients.This is a unique opportunity to work directly alongside an experienced neurosurgeon while also operating with a high level of autonomy.The practice is known for its strong team dynamic, hands on collaboration, and commitment to delivering exceptional patient care.Position OverviewThis role is a blend of clinic, surgical first assist, and inpatient rounding.You will be a key driver of the clinical side of the practice while assisting in the operating room every other week.The ideal candidate is sharp, adaptable, confident, and thrives in a busy environment.What You Will DoProvide outpatient clinical care including evaluations, follow ups, and independent patient consultationsAssist in surgery as a first assist every other weekRound on postoperative and inpatient neurosurgical patientsManage patient care plans in collaboration with the physicianHandle occasional inpatient consults as neededSupport continuity of care across clinic and hospital settingsSchedule and StructureAlternating weekly scheduleOne week focused on surgery with longer daysOne week focused on clinic with occasional inpatient consultsWeekend rounding required only when patients are in the hospitalNo traditional call requirementPatient PopulationPrimarily cranial neurosurgery with some spine casesWhat Makes You a FitBright and quick learner who can pick things up fastComfortable working independently while also being a strong team playerOrganized and able to manage a busy and dynamic workflowConfident in clinical decision makingFlexible and adaptable to changing daily demandsExperienceNeurosurgery or spine experience preferred but not requiredOpen to training the right candidate with a strong foundation and mindsetEMRCernerCompensation and BenefitsCompetitive compensation structure based on experiencePerformance bonus structure in developmentHealth and dental coverageMalpractice fully coveredCME expenses coveredCultureThis is a busy, high performing practice with a strong team oriented environment.The right person will take ownership of the clinical side, build trust quickly, and become an integral part of both patient care and surgical operations.The team values accountability, collaboration, and a shared commitment to excellence.Interview ProcessInterviews with the physician, practice leadership, and an experienced Nurse Practitioner on the teamIf you are looking for a role where you can grow, be challenged, and make a real impact in neurosurgical care, this is an outstanding opportunity.
